數(shù)據(jù)分配器是一種用于管理和分發(fā)數(shù)據(jù)的工具或系統(tǒng),用于將輸入的數(shù)據(jù)或請求按照一定規(guī)則進行處理和分配,以保證數(shù)據(jù)傳輸的高效性和準確性。數(shù)據(jù)分配器在各種信息技術領域中廣泛應用,包括計算機網(wǎng)絡、數(shù)據(jù)庫管理、云計算等,其功能涵蓋數(shù)據(jù)流量控制、負載均衡、故障轉移等多個方面。
1.數(shù)據(jù)分配器的定義
數(shù)據(jù)分配器(Data Distributor)是一種用于將輸入數(shù)據(jù)分發(fā)給不同目標的系統(tǒng)或組件,通常根據(jù)預設的算法或規(guī)則對數(shù)據(jù)進行分類、過濾和路由,以實現(xiàn)數(shù)據(jù)的有效管理和分發(fā)。數(shù)據(jù)分配器作為數(shù)據(jù)處理領域中的重要工具,扮演著將數(shù)據(jù)從源端傳輸至目標端的關鍵角色,有助于提高數(shù)據(jù)傳輸效率和系統(tǒng)性能。
2.工作原理
數(shù)據(jù)分配器的工作原理主要包括以下幾個方面:
2.1 數(shù)據(jù)分類:數(shù)據(jù)分配器首先對輸入的數(shù)據(jù)進行分類和識別,根據(jù)數(shù)據(jù)特征或規(guī)則將數(shù)據(jù)劃分為不同的類別或類型。這有助于后續(xù)的數(shù)據(jù)處理和分發(fā),確保數(shù)據(jù)能夠被正確路由至目標位置。
2.2 負載均衡:數(shù)據(jù)分配器通過負載均衡算法將數(shù)據(jù)分布到不同的目標節(jié)點或服務器上,避免單一節(jié)點負載過重而導致性能下降。負載均衡可以提高系統(tǒng)整體的穩(wěn)定性和響應速度。
2.3 故障轉移:在系統(tǒng)出現(xiàn)故障或節(jié)點失效時,數(shù)據(jù)分配器能夠及時檢測并重新分配數(shù)據(jù)流量,將數(shù)據(jù)傳輸路由至備用節(jié)點或其他可用資源,確保系統(tǒng)的連續(xù)性和可靠性。
閱讀更多行業(yè)資訊,可移步與非原創(chuàng),人形機器人產(chǎn)業(yè)鏈分析——柔性觸覺傳感器、AI機器人產(chǎn)業(yè)分析報告(2023版完整報告下載)、信號鏈芯片,中外頭部廠商深度對比? ?等產(chǎn)業(yè)分析報告、原創(chuàng)文章可查閱。
3.數(shù)據(jù)分配器的優(yōu)勢
數(shù)據(jù)分配器具有以下幾個顯著優(yōu)勢,使其在各個領域得到廣泛應用:
3.1 提高系統(tǒng)性能:通過合理的數(shù)據(jù)分類和負載均衡機制,數(shù)據(jù)分配器可以有效提升系統(tǒng)整體的性能和響應速度,避免單一節(jié)點負載過重而導致性能下降。
3.2 提升系統(tǒng)可靠性:數(shù)據(jù)分配器能夠實現(xiàn)故障轉移和容錯處理,及時檢測并處理系統(tǒng)中的異常情況,保證系統(tǒng)的連續(xù)性和穩(wěn)定性,提升系統(tǒng)的可靠性和魯棒性。
3.3 節(jié)約資源成本:通過優(yōu)化數(shù)據(jù)傳輸路徑和資源利用,數(shù)據(jù)分配器能夠降低系統(tǒng)資源的浪費,提高資源利用效率,從而降低系統(tǒng)運行成本,并實現(xiàn)更好的經(jīng)濟效益。
3.4 實現(xiàn)彈性擴展:數(shù)據(jù)分配器支持動態(tài)調整數(shù)據(jù)分發(fā)策略和路由規(guī)則,能夠根據(jù)系統(tǒng)負載情況自動調整數(shù)據(jù)分配方式,實現(xiàn)系統(tǒng)的彈性擴展和適應性。
4.數(shù)據(jù)分配器的應用領域
數(shù)據(jù)分配器在各個領域中都有廣泛的應用,其中包括但不限于以下幾個方面:
4.1 計算機網(wǎng)絡:在計算機網(wǎng)絡中,數(shù)據(jù)分配器常用于路由器、交換機等網(wǎng)絡設備中,用于根據(jù)網(wǎng)絡流量情況將數(shù)據(jù)包分發(fā)至不同的目標節(jié)點或子網(wǎng),實現(xiàn)網(wǎng)絡流量控制和負載均衡。
4.2 數(shù)據(jù)庫管理:在數(shù)據(jù)庫管理系統(tǒng)中,數(shù)據(jù)分配器可用于將數(shù)據(jù)庫查詢請求分發(fā)至不同的數(shù)據(jù)庫節(jié)點或副本,實現(xiàn)分布式數(shù)據(jù)庫的數(shù)據(jù)訪問和查詢優(yōu)化。
4.3 云計算:在云計算環(huán)境中,數(shù)據(jù)分配器可用于將云服務請求路由至不同的虛擬機實例或容器中,實現(xiàn)資源的動態(tài)分配和利用,提高云服務的可擴展性和彈性。
4.4 大數(shù)據(jù)分析:在大數(shù)據(jù)分析領域,數(shù)據(jù)分配器用于將大規(guī)模數(shù)據(jù)分發(fā)至不同的計算節(jié)點或集群中,以加速數(shù)據(jù)處理和分析過程,提高數(shù)據(jù)處理效率和實時性。
4.5 物聯(lián)網(wǎng):在物聯(lián)網(wǎng)應用中,數(shù)據(jù)分配器可以幫助將傳感器收集到的數(shù)據(jù)分發(fā)至不同的終端設備或中心服務器,實現(xiàn)智能設備之間的數(shù)據(jù)交互和協(xié)作。